Why did hunter-gatherers migrate? Choose five answers.

History
2 answers:
egoroff_w [7]3 years ago
8 0

Answer:

to locate food

to identify water sources

to escape droughts

to escape natural disasters, such as floods

to find resources to make tools

<span>The Federalist Party originated in opposition to the Democratic-Republican Party in America during President George Washington’s first administration. Known for their support of a strong national government, the Federalists emphasized commercial and diplomatic harmony with Britain following the signing of the 1794 Jay Treaty. The party split over negotiations with France during President John Adams’s administration, though it remained a political force until its members passed into the Democratic and the Whig parties in the 1820s. Despite its dissolution, the party made a lasting impact by laying the foundations of a national economy, creating a national judicial system and formulating principles of foreign policy.</span>
